Sustainability Board


Do you think more should be done across campus to tackle the climate crisis? Do you want a say on how sustainability should be embedded in Students’ Union activities? Do you want to be part of a new wave of sustainability action? This is your chance to have your say.

The Sustainability Board is an elected group of students, working to represent students on sustainability and environmental issues within the Students’ Union and across the University, meeting directly with the university Sustainability Team. The committee is a subcommittee of Student Council, which means that it reports back to Student Council. At meetings the Board discusses sustainability issues and ideas, opportunities to lobby the University and can pass policies relevant to the Board’s remit.


Example projects

2020/2021

  • The Board ran an appeal collecting 400 donations and raising £400 for Bow Foodbank
  • The Board developed an Environmental Policy for the Students’ Union as well as passing motions on topics such as sustainable menus, recycling and ethical investment

2022/2023

  • In 2022/23 we saw a motion for a “Plant-Based Campus” pass through Student Council – you can read more about that here
  • Ran clothing swaps with Fast Fashion Future, with the charity raising over £400

2023/2024

  • Helped to launch, organise and run our new “Climate Action Week”, running events such as the Litter Picking Treasure Hunt and Wick Thrift store pop-up
  • Ran the “Hog Friendly” litter pick, collecting 19 bags of litter, totalling 105-120kg
  • Ran our first ever Sustainability Board social, with 26 attendees – our biggest board meeting yet!

The Board usually meets 4 times per year, running hybrid meetings. If you would like to attend a meeting of the Sustainability Board, you can contact the Chair.

The Board meetings are formal meetings that follow an agenda, and the Secretary takes minutes of the meetings. The agendas will be published five working days before the meeting, and minutes will be published after they have been ratified.
